Comments

Little lemon-yellow bell flowers, often 4 or 5 per stem; blooms in late winter/early spring. Often flowers 2 or 3 weeks earlier than ‘Angel’s Whisper’.

Origin of Name

Named because this daffodil will be the last named in the “Glenbrook Angels” series.
